Spécialisé en droit public des affaires, Pierre Barthélemy intervient notamment sur les problématiques de commande publique et, en particulier, sur la passation, le financement et l’exécution de marchés publics (en ce compris les marchés de partenariat ou contrats de partenariat), de concessions (délégations de service public, affermages, etc.) et de contrats complexes (BEA, AOT, etc.). Il conseille des opérateurs privés, des prêteurs (banques) ou des pouvoirs adjudicateurs/entités adjudicatrices.

Pierre Barthélemy accompagne aussi les entreprises françaises et internationales en matière de régulation des activités économiques. Son activité couvre notamment la régulation sectorielle nationale et européenne dans les secteurs de l'énergie (électricité et gaz, production, fourniture, transport, stockage, distribution) et des transports (ferroviaire, routier, services réguliers ou occasionnels). Elle couvre aussi les opérations commerciales et transactionnelles : contrôle des investissements étrangers en France et en Europe (demandes d’autorisations, de rescrits, etc.), des exportations-importations et des investissements dans des pays sujets à sanctions françaises ou internationales. Il intervient également en matière de privatisation.

Il s’implique aussi sur les problématiques de domanialité publique, notamment en lien avec des activités économiques, et d’urbanisme (montages complexes, expropriation, permis de construire).

Il pratique aussi bien le conseil que le contentieux devant les juridictions administratives et constitutionnelle.

Avant de rejoindre Jones Day, Pierre Barthélemy a exercé au sein d’un cabinet français.
